Supramolecular structures of polyaniline (PANI) and vanadium oxide (V2O5) have been assembled via the electrostatic layer-by-layer (ELBL) technique. Strong ionic interactions and H-bonding impart unique features to the ELBL films, which are distinct from cast films obtained with the same materials. The interactions were manifested in UV-vis and Fourier transform infrared spectroscopy data. They are enhanced by the intimate contact between the components, as the films are molecularly thin, with 25 Angstrom per PANI/V2O bilayer.
